WebAfter you meet your deductible, your plan starts to chip in. Copays – These are flat fees you pay each time you receive a service or procedure. Coinsurance –This is a percentage of the total cost you pay for care, and your plan covers the rest. Out-of-pocket maximum – This is a set amount and the most you’ll pay in a year.
